Transaction 45eac39a8eb48886f9b564e9405310ed806478751bae1daafdcd6524aa57d7ec

28 Input
2 Outputs
  • 45eac39a8eb48886f9b564e9405310ed806478751bae1daafdcd6524aa57d7ec:0
  • value  6475804
    address  35dTYsydBawAo5L2gKMAkCJDjRAQWvCVHY
  • 45eac39a8eb48886f9b564e9405310ed806478751bae1daafdcd6524aa57d7ec:1
  • value  500000000
    address  15Ftawqid8LCBV6hdSvRMCeGrc9yru9GqQ